Chapel Hart captivated audiences when they stepped onto the stage of America’s Got Talent, blending tight vocal harmonies with heartfelt storytelling. This trio from Mississippi brings a contemporary country sound that feels both polished and deeply personal.

Chapel Hart audition on television
On America’s Got Talent, Chapel Hart audition presented themselves as a sincere, harmonies-forward country act. They chose songs that highlighted blend, rhythm, and emotional clarity, which is essential for televised live performance.
Judges responded to their authenticity and stage unity, noting how their arrangements balanced traditional country roots with accessible modern hooks. This combination helped them stand out amid a crowded field of acts.
